In Reply to: Scan-Speak Revelator 9900/9500, 18w/8545, 18w/8546 and a Transmission line MTM... posted by kocho on July 26, 2000 at 05:27:30:
The combination D2905/9300 and 18W/8546 is what Northcreek uses in their Borealis system. The only difference I can see between the 9300 and 9500 tweeters is the resonant frequency. It's 100Hz lower with the 9500. All other parameters are the same. Crossover is about 1800 Hz using a third order (electrical) crossover. Components in the woofer leg are: 1.9mH inductor followed by a 20.4uF capacitor/2 ohm resistor in series shunted to ground, followed by a series .60mH inductor. The tweeter leg is a 11.0uF cap followed by a .44mH inductor to ground with an "L" pad consisting of a 3.32 ohm series resistor and a 6.81 ohm resistor to ground. If you're going to use an MTM arrangement, then a modification to the woofer leg components should get you close.
